Who Is Subhash Chandra Bose?

Subhash Chandra Bose was a famous Indian freedom fighter who worked tirelessly to free India from British rule. He believed that India should become an independent nation and encouraged people to unite for freedom.

He was born on 23 January 1897 in Cuttack, Odisha, India. Subhash Chandra Bose was known for his strong leadership and fearless personality.

Because of his contributions to India’s independence movement, he became one of the most respected leaders in Indian history.

Long Essay on Subhash Chandra Bose

Writing a Subhash Chandra Bose essay in English helps students learn about the life of this great leader.

Subhash Chandra Bose was one of the most famous freedom fighters in India’s history. He was born on 23 January 1897 in Cuttack, Odisha. His father, Janakinath Bose, was a lawyer, and his mother, Prabhavati Devi, was a homemaker.

From a young age, Subhash Chandra Bose was intelligent and hardworking. He studied at Presidency College in Kolkata and later went to England for higher education. He passed the Indian Civil Service examination, which was a very prestigious career path at the time. However, he chose to resign to serve his country.

Subhash Chandra Bose strongly believed that India should be free from British rule. He became an active member of the Indian National Congress and worked with other leaders in the freedom movement.

Later, he formed the Indian National Army (INA) to fight for India’s independence. The army included soldiers who wanted to free India from colonial rule. His leadership inspired thousands of Indians.

Netaji also travelled to different countries to seek support for India’s freedom struggle. His efforts made him known internationally as a determined and courageous leader.

Subhash Chandra Bose’s famous slogan, “Give me blood, and I will give you freedom,” motivated many people to join the fight for independence.

Even today, his life continues to inspire millions of Indians. His birthday on 23 January is celebrated as Parakram Diwas to honour his bravery and leadership.

Subhash Chandra Bose will always be remembered as a symbol of courage, patriotism, and dedication to the nation.
